Plan: ask262Debug Module for engine262
Overview
Runtime execution tracker that records which ECMAScript spec sections are entered during execution. The Babel transform auto-injects ask262Debug.mark() at the start of every function body with URL comments — developer writes nothing. All metadata (sectionId, file, line) resolved at build time.
Primary Use Case: AI analysis of execution flow mapped to ECMAScript spec sections for understanding JavaScript engine behavior.

3. engine262/src/ask262-debug.mts — The Module
Deduplicated data collection. No stack parsing, no node: imports, no decorators.
export interface MarkData {
readonly sectionIds: string[];
readonly fileRelativePath: string;
readonly lineNumber: number;
readonly important: boolean;
}
interface MarkKey {
readonly sectionIds: string;
readonly file: string;
readonly line: number;
}
class Ask262Debug {
marks: MarkData[] = [];
private _importantStack = false;
private _markIndex = new Map<string, number>(); // key -> index in marks
private _makeKey(sectionIds: string[], file: string, line: number): string {
return `${sectionIds.join(',')}|${file}|${line}`;
}
mark(sectionIds: string[], file: string, line: number) {
const key = this._makeKey(sectionIds, file, line);
const existingIndex = this._markIndex.get(key);
if (existingIndex !== undefined) {
// Merge important flag
const existing = this.marks[existingIndex];
if (this._importantStack && !existing.important) {
(this.marks[existingIndex] as any).important = true;
}
return;
}
const newMark: MarkData = {
sectionIds: [...sectionIds], // defensive copy
fileRelativePath: file,
lineNumber: line,
important: this._importantStack,
};
this._markIndex.set(key, this.marks.length);
this.marks.push(newMark);
}
startImportant() {
this._importantStack = true;
}
stopImportant() {
this._importantStack = false;
}
}
export const ask262Debug = new Ask262Debug();
Key Behaviors
| Scenario | Behavior |
|---|---|
Duplicate (sectionIds, file, line) |
Keep one entry, merge important flags (OR logic) |
| Generator resumption | Mark on every .next() call (may create duplicates if same location) |
| Nested functions | Each entry adds its mark (chronological trace) |

Troubleshooting
Issue: No marks captured after build
Cause: Transform not injecting mark() calls
Fix: Check that functions have URL comments with #sec- patterns
Issue: Build fails with "Cannot find module '#self'"
Cause: Rollup not resolving the import Fix: Ensure babel transform runs before resolution in rollup config
Issue: Line numbers are off
Cause: Babel source maps not configured
Fix: Check that sourceMap: true in babelOptions and loc is preserved
Issue: Duplicate marks for same function
Cause: Generator resumption or recursion
Fix: This is expected behavior - deduplication happens on (sectionIds, file, line)
